3. 🧾 Vocabulary List (Key Words from the Story)

Word / Phrase Meaning Example / Your Sentence
detour a different route from the main road Make your own sentence.
shortcut a quicker but riskier route Make your own sentence.
canvas heavy cloth used to cover supplies Make your own sentence.
dawdle to waste time or move slowly Make your own sentence.
faithful doing what is right and dependable Make your own sentence.
temptation something that encourages a wrong choice Make your own sentence.
approval showing that someone agrees Make your own sentence.
supplies things needed for work Make your own sentence.
obedience doing what is asked or what is right Make your own sentence.
priority the most important thing first Make your own sentence.
